Home
>
United States
>
Indiana
>
Long Beach
>
Fashion Stores
>
Adidas
>
Adidas Retailers
>
Laporte Towne Square
Dunham's Sports - Long Beach IN
Website:
www.adidas.comOther Adidas Retailers Locations
Adidas Retailers in Long BeachAdidas Retailers in Indiana
Adidas Retailers in the United States
Adidas Retailers worldwide